Abstract
Demand for speed, manageability, distributed, open-source, agile development with
schema-less databases, easier horizontal scalability leads to fixing of broken parts in
MySQL or Oracle by introducing next generation databases also termed as NoSQL.
These are modern web-scale databases which are introduced to handle emerging
applications such as social network analysis, bioinformatics network analysis and
semantic Web analysis where a wide variety of data is to be processed which needs
continuous witness with a quick increase. A critical challenge these days is to have an
effective management and analysis of data at a large-scale. In this thesis I have tried to
make an effort to use a combination of NoSQL databases to replace traditional database
like Oracle applied to information management system, comparing the traditional
database system with combination of MongoDB and Redis and presents the performance
comparison of these two schema. As mostly all the old legacy systems have backend as
MySQL, so there is need for shifting from SQL to another database through which
queries can be performed as like SQL. A conversion effort have been made in this thesis.
The change of need of databases have driven this work, to replace old existing system to
with new databases so the database have been converted by fetching the information
from its schema step by step and then finally successfully converting the databases that
do not require real time transaction like banking system.
